The Booming Crypto Scene in Sofia
Sofia's crypto scene is like a vibrant startup, buzzing with activity and new ideas. You see, Sofia isn't just some random city jumping on the crypto bandwagon; it's developing a real, sustainable ecosystem. What's driving this boom, you ask? Several factors are at play, creating a perfect storm for crypto enthusiasts and entrepreneurs alike.
Firstly, Bulgaria has a history of being relatively friendly towards crypto. While regulations are still evolving, the overall attitude is more welcoming compared to some other European countries. This has encouraged early adopters and innovators to set up shop in Sofia, laying the foundation for future growth. Secondly, Sofia boasts a strong tech community. With numerous universities and tech schools churning out talented developers and engineers, the city has a ready-made workforce capable of building and maintaining crypto-related businesses. Think of it as having all the right ingredients for a delicious crypto recipe!
Moreover, the lower cost of living in Sofia compared to other major European capitals makes it an attractive location for startups. Your money simply goes further, allowing businesses to allocate resources more efficiently. This is especially crucial in the often volatile world of crypto, where every penny counts. Finally, there's a growing awareness and interest in cryptocurrency among the general population. More and more people are starting to see the potential of digital currencies as an investment, a means of payment, and a way to participate in the global economy. This increased adoption is fueling further growth and innovation in the Sofia crypto space. In conclusion, the combination of a favorable regulatory environment, a strong tech community, lower costs, and growing public interest is turning Sofia into a crypto hub to watch. Regulations and Legal Framework for Cryptocurrencies in Bulgaria
Navigating the regulations and legal framework can feel like walking through a maze, especially when it comes to cryptocurrencies in Bulgaria. While Bulgaria has generally been seen as crypto-friendly, the regulatory landscape is still evolving, and it's important to understand the current state of play. As of now, there isn't a comprehensive, overarching law that specifically governs cryptocurrencies in Bulgaria. Instead, various existing laws and regulations are applied to crypto-related activities, depending on the specific circumstances. This can create uncertainty and complexity for businesses and individuals operating in the space.
For example, cryptocurrency exchanges and other businesses dealing with digital assets are subject to anti-money laundering (AML) regulations. They're required to implement know-your-customer (KYC) procedures to verify the identity of their customers and report any suspicious activity to the authorities. This is in line with international standards and aims to prevent the use of cryptocurrencies for illicit purposes. When it comes to taxation, the Bulgarian tax authorities have issued guidance on how cryptocurrencies are treated. Generally, profits from trading or selling cryptocurrencies are subject to income tax, just like any other capital gain. However, the specific rules and regulations can be complex, so it's always best to seek professional advice.
One of the key challenges is the lack of clarity on the legal status of cryptocurrencies. Are they considered currencies, commodities, or something else entirely? This ambiguity can create confusion and make it difficult for businesses to plan for the future. The Bulgarian government is aware of these challenges and is working on developing a more comprehensive regulatory framework for cryptocurrencies. The goal is to create a clear and predictable legal environment that fosters innovation while protecting consumers and preventing illicit activities. It's a delicate balancing act, and it will take time to get it right. In the meantime, it's crucial for anyone involved in the Sofia crypto space to stay informed about the latest regulatory developments and seek professional advice when needed. Navigating the legal landscape may be challenging, but it's essential for ensuring compliance and avoiding potential pitfalls.
